12 Bible Verses about Nearness To God
Most Relevant Verses
But for me it is good to be near God; I have made the Lord GOD my refuge, that I may tell of all your works.
I have set the LORD always before me; because he is at my right hand, I shall not be shaken.
The LORD is near to all who call on him, to all who call on him in truth.
He who vindicates me is near. Who will contend with me? Let us stand up together. Who is my adversary? Let him come near to me.
that they should seek God, in the hope that they might feel their way toward him and find him. Yet he is actually not far from each one of us,
Then Saul said, "Let us go down after the Philistines by night and plunder them until the morning light; let us not leave a man of them." And they said, "Do whatever seems good to you." But the priest said, "Let us draw near to God here."
(for the law made nothing perfect); but on the other hand, a better hope is introduced, through which we draw near to God.
let us draw near with a true heart in full assurance of faith, with our hearts sprinkled clean from an evil conscience and our bodies washed with pure water.
Draw near to God, and he will draw near to you. Cleanse your hands, you sinners, and purify your hearts, you double-minded.
